St Peter's CofE Primary Academy in Marlingford seeks to hire 2 Midday Supervisory Assistants for part-time roles. One position requires 5 hours a week, and the other 2.5 hours.
Candidates should demonstrate strong communication skills and a commitment to safeguarding children. The roles will involve ensuring student safety during lunch hours and assisting with dining area cleanliness.
Working hours are Monday, Tuesday, Wednesday, and Friday from 12pm to 1:15pm.
